A rare opportunity to purchase a detached family house with large, private gardens, double garage and ample driveway parking, which occupies an enviable plot on a popular development, close to the Kennet and Avon canal and amenities. No onward chain

The property would benefit from some updating and offers accommodation over two floors comprising; entrance porch, hall, good sized sitting/dining room with French doors opening onto the rear garden, kitchen with large utility room next to it (offering scope to combine the two to create a breakfast room), cloakroom, four bedrooms and a shower room.

Externally; there is a large, predominantly lawned garden to the front which is partly enclosed by hedging, large bushes and trees. To the rear there is an immensely private, mature garden with seating areas, section of lawn, ornamental bushes and trees.

Integral, double garage with electric, remote controlled up and over doors to the front, door to utility room, power and lighting. Driveway in front for parking numerous vehicles.

Situation

Folly Field forms the popular Southway Park development which is situated within a short walk of the Kennet and Avon canal, in the historic market town of Bradford on Avon. This bustling town caters for most day-to-day requirements including schooling for all ages; more comprehensive facilities are available in the neighbouring larger town of Trowbridge (about 3 miles) and the city of Bath (about 8 miles). There are good road communications to the major employment centres of Bristol and Swindon and, via the M4 to the north and the A303 to the south, London and the West Country. Mainline rail services to Paddington are available from Bradford on Avon station (about 1hr 45mins).
